Summary
Seeking an asphalt laborer who will be responsible for shoveling and raking asphalt material along with other responsibilities as needed
- Physical ability to operate equipment under temperature extremes and for extended hours of time
- Normal shift is 8-12 hours
- The selected candidate will be required to work in a team environment with other co-workers and managers
- Ensure a safe work environment in compliance with all safety policies and procedures using the appropriate tools and equipment for the task
- Properly follow all Company policies and OSHA guidelines for a safe working environment
- Follow directions of manager as to daily tasks and expectations for each specific project
- Operate and maintain various vehicles, machinery and other equipment used on the job site
- Must be able to shovel and rake asphalt material
- Responsible for upkeep of tools and work area
- Perform other duties as assigned
- Able to be flexible with last minute schedule changes, location changes, time of shift changes
- Overtime work required
- Out of town/county/state work may be required
Ideal candidate will be mechanically inclined with ability to learn in a fast paced environment
Regular and predictable attendance is an essential function of the job
Attitude/Cooperation: Must always maintain a courteous and professional manner with co-workers, customers, public
Must pass drug test and background check
